← Back to team overview

kicad-developers team mailing list archive

Re: [RFC] Op-amp symbol icons

 

Hi Jeff,

Thanks for the heads up, makes life easier with fewer icons!

Looks like bitmaps_png/sources/edit_component.svg still exists,
though. Is that intentional?

Cheers,

John

On Fri, Jul 27, 2018 at 11:39 AM, Jeff Young <jeff@xxxxxxxxx> wrote:
> Hi John,
>
> Just an update on the opamp icon list.  These icons:
>
> copycomponent.svg
> edit_component.svg
> edit_part.svg
> import_cmp_from_lib.svg
> save_part.svg
> save_part_in_mem.svg
>
>
> no longer exist.
>
> Cheers,
> Jeff.
>
>
> On 26 Jul 2018, at 09:33, Jeff Young <jeff@xxxxxxxxx> wrote:
>
> Hi John,
>
> Most other icons use a heavier pen width (see the DeMorgan symbols, pin
> graphics, etc.), which would favour the B column.
>
> I like the wider stance of the input pins in row 4.
>
> BTW, the new black-and-white 16x16 icons for the dialog buttons also suffer
> from slight blurryness.  I don’t know if they’re worth fixing or not, but if
> you’re so inclined….
>
> Cheers,
> Jeff.
>
>
> On 25 Jul 2018, at 15:05, John Beard <john.j.beard@xxxxxxxxx> wrote:
>
> Hi,
>
> The pixel alignment of the op-amp icons looks a bit fuzzy compared to
> the other newer icons. These are not the only misaligned icons, but
> they are a very prominent set of them.
>
> The problem is that both:
>
> 1) The lines are not on the pixel grid
> 2) The lines are not a whole number of pixels wide.
>
> If this *were* to be changed so horizontal lines are sharp, the icons
> have to be modified. However, going up to 2px or down to 1px line
> width changes the feel a bit.
>
> Attached are some options (for the full size op-amp icons at 26px). If
> a consensus or executive decision ever emerges, I will produce a patch
> for the op-amp icons in that style.
>
> Personally, my "vote" is 2A, or 5A for icons where the symbol is
> smaller, like "copycomponent".
>
> List of icons affected for reference:
>
> add_component.svg
> copycomponent.svg
> edit_cmp_symb_links.svg
> edit_comp_footprint.svg
> edit_comp_ref.svg
> edit_comp_value.svg
> edit_component.svg
> edit_part.svg
> export_part.svg
> field_properties.svg
> hidden_pin.svg
> icon_libedit.svg
> import_cmp_from_lib.svg
> import_part.svg
> libedit.svg
> new_component.svg
> new_cvpcb.svg
> part_properties.svg
> save_part.svg
> save_part_in_mem.svg
>
> Yours, bike-sheddingly,
>
> John
> <opamp-thickness.png>_______________________________________________
> Mailing list: https://launchpad.net/~kicad-developers
> Post to     : kicad-developers@xxxxxxxxxxxxxxxxxxx
> Unsubscribe : https://launchpad.net/~kicad-developers
> More help   : https://help.launchpad.net/ListHelp
>
>
>


Follow ups

References